Chain Rave KHREC.gif

Chain Rave (チェーンレイヴ Chēn Reivu?) is a technique that appears in Kingdom Hearts Re:coded. It allows the user to hold the Keyblade by the chain and swing it around as he charges. Enemy attacks will bounce right off.

Mechanics

Advanced KHREC.png

In Kingdom Hearts Re:coded, Chain Rave is an Attack command that has a memory consumption of 13%, a reload time of 13 seconds, and an Overspec reload time of 11 seconds.

Learning Chain Rave

Kingdom Hearts Re:coded

  • Data-Sora can obtain Chain Rave as the A reward for defeating Dragon Maleficent on Beginner Mode.
  • Data-Sora can obtain Chain Rave as the B reward for defeating Dragon Maleficent on Standard Mode.
  • Data-Sora can create Chain Rave through Command Conversion.
  • Data-Sora can purchase Chain Rave from the Shop for 11000 munny once the player has cleared Hollow Bastion.

Trivia

  • Early concept art for Kingdom Hearts shows that Sora and Riku were able to swing the Keyblade by the chain as a means of attack. This was not implemented until Kingdom Hearts Re:coded.
